引言

在数字化办公和协作日益普及的今天,云存储服务已成为文件共享的核心工具。阿里云盘作为国内领先的云存储平台,提供了强大的文件分享功能,但许多用户在使用过程中可能面临安全风险、效率低下或操作失误等问题。本文将深入探讨如何利用阿里云盘分享系统安全高效地共享文件,并详细分析如何避免常见陷阱。文章将结合具体操作步骤、最佳实践和真实案例,帮助用户最大化利用这一工具。

一、阿里云盘分享系统基础功能概述

阿里云盘的分享功能允许用户通过链接、二维码或直接分享给指定联系人的方式共享文件或文件夹。核心功能包括:

  • 链接分享:生成可公开访问的链接,支持设置密码、有效期和权限(仅查看或可编辑)。
  • 直接分享:通过阿里云盘内部通讯录或手机号分享给特定用户,实现私密共享。
  • 团队协作:企业版用户可创建团队空间,实现多人实时协作。

这些功能设计旨在平衡便利性与安全性,但用户需正确配置以避免风险。

二、安全共享文件的最佳实践

1. 设置合理的分享权限

阿里云盘允许用户精细控制分享权限。例如,对于敏感文件,应避免使用“公开链接”模式,而是选择“指定联系人”分享。具体操作:

  • 登录阿里云盘网页版或App。
  • 选择要分享的文件,点击“分享”按钮。
  • 在权限设置中,优先选择“仅指定联系人可访问”,并添加具体用户。
  • 如果必须使用链接分享,务必开启“密码保护”和“有效期限制”。

案例:某公司财务人员需共享季度报表给外部审计师。若直接生成公开链接,可能导致数据泄露。正确做法是:设置链接密码(如“2023Q4Audit!”),有效期设为7天,并仅通过邮件发送链接和密码给审计师。这样即使链接被截获,密码保护也能提供额外安全层。

2. 利用加密和访问控制

阿里云盘采用端到端加密技术,但用户需主动启用高级安全功能:

  • 二次验证:在账户设置中开启登录二次验证(如短信或App验证),防止账户被盗导致分享文件被恶意访问。
  • 分享记录监控:定期检查“分享管理”页面,撤销不再需要的分享链接。路径:阿里云盘 > 共享 > 我的分享,可一键取消分享。

代码示例(模拟API调用管理分享)
虽然阿里云盘未公开完整API,但企业用户可通过阿里云OSS API实现自动化管理。以下Python示例演示如何使用阿里云SDK监控分享链接(需提前配置AccessKey):

import oss2
from oss2 import models

# 初始化OSS客户端(阿里云盘底层基于OSS)
auth = oss2.Auth('your-access-key-id', 'your-access-key-secret')
bucket = oss2.Bucket(auth, 'oss-cn-hangzhou.aliyuncs.com', 'your-bucket-name')

# 列出所有分享链接(模拟)
def list_shared_links():
    # 实际中需调用阿里云盘API,此处为示意
    print("正在扫描分享链接...")
    # 假设返回一个列表
    links = [
        {'id': 'link1', 'file': 'report.pdf', 'expiry': '2023-12-31', 'status': 'active'},
        {'id': 'link2', 'file': 'data.xlsx', 'expiry': '2023-10-01', 'status': 'expired'}
    ]
    for link in links:
        if link['status'] == 'active':
            print(f"活跃链接: {link['file']} (有效期至 {link['expiry']})")
        else:
            print(f"过期链接: {link['file']},建议撤销")

# 执行监控
list_shared_links()

此代码模拟了分享链接的监控流程,实际应用中需结合阿里云盘开放平台API(如需企业级集成)。

3. 避免公共Wi-Fi下的分享操作

在公共网络环境下,分享文件可能被中间人攻击。建议:

  • 使用VPN或移动数据网络进行敏感文件分享。
  • 启用阿里云盘的“安全模式”(在设置中查找),该模式会强制使用HTTPS并限制分享功能在非安全网络下的使用。

陷阱避免:用户A在咖啡馆使用公共Wi-Fi分享设计图纸,导致链接被黑客截获。解决方案:始终在可信网络下操作,并启用账户的“异常登录提醒”。

三、高效共享文件的技巧

1. 批量分享与文件夹管理

对于大量文件,使用文件夹分享比单个文件更高效:

  • 创建专用文件夹,将相关文件放入后分享整个文件夹。
  • 利用阿里云盘的“智能分类”功能自动整理文件,减少手动操作时间。

操作示例

  1. 在阿里云盘App中,新建文件夹“项目A-协作文件”。
  2. 拖拽所有相关文件(如文档、图片、视频)到该文件夹。
  3. 分享文件夹时,设置权限为“可编辑”,允许协作者直接添加文件。

2. 集成办公工具提升效率

阿里云盘支持与钉钉、飞书等办公软件集成:

  • 在钉钉中直接分享阿里云盘文件,实现无缝协作。
  • 使用“云盘助手”机器人自动同步文件更新。

案例:某团队使用钉钉群聊,通过阿里云盘共享项目文档。成员在钉钉中点击文件即可预览,无需下载,节省时间并减少本地存储占用。

3. 优化文件格式与压缩

大文件分享可能受速度限制,建议:

  • 使用阿里云盘的“智能压缩”功能(在分享前对文件夹进行压缩)。
  • 对于视频或图片,使用工具预处理(如FFmpeg压缩视频),再上传分享。

代码示例(使用FFmpeg压缩视频后上传)

# 安装FFmpeg后,压缩视频为适合分享的格式
ffmpeg -i input.mp4 -vcodec libx264 -crf 28 -preset fast output_compressed.mp4

# 然后通过阿里云盘CLI工具上传(假设已安装aliyun-cli)
aliyuncli oss cp output_compressed.mp4 oss://your-bucket/project-video/

此流程可减少文件大小,提升分享速度。

四、常见陷阱及避免方法

1. 陷阱一:分享链接永久有效

许多用户设置链接永不过期,导致长期安全风险。

  • 避免方法:始终设置有效期,如“7天”或“30天”。对于临时分享,使用“一次性链接”功能(如果可用)。
  • 案例:某用户分享简历链接未设有效期,一年后仍被访问,导致个人信息泄露。正确做法:设置链接有效期为求职周期(如1个月)。

2. 陷阱二:权限过度开放

将文件夹权限设为“可编辑”可能被恶意修改。

  • 避免方法:默认使用“仅查看”权限,仅对信任协作者开放编辑权。定期审计分享列表。
  • 代码辅助:使用脚本定期检查权限(参考上文Python示例)。

3. 陷阱三:忽略版本控制

多人协作时,文件版本混乱可能导致数据丢失。

  • 避免方法:启用阿里云盘的“版本历史”功能(企业版支持),或手动在文件名中添加版本号(如“文档_v2.docx”)。
  • 案例:团队共享设计稿时,未使用版本控制,导致覆盖错误。解决方案:每次修改后,上传新版本并保留旧版。

4. 陷阱四:移动端操作失误

手机App分享时易误触,如误发链接到群聊。

  • 避免方法:在App设置中开启“分享确认”弹窗,并使用“私密分享”模式(仅限指定联系人)。

五、高级安全策略

1. 企业级安全配置

对于企业用户,阿里云盘提供高级功能:

  • 水印保护:在分享文件时添加动态水印,防止截图泄露。
  • DLP(数据防泄漏):集成阿里云安全服务,自动检测敏感信息(如身份证号)并阻止分享。

操作指南:企业管理员可在控制台启用“安全策略”,设置规则如“禁止分享包含‘机密’字样的文件”。

2. 定期安全审计

  • 每月检查分享记录,撤销无效链接。
  • 使用阿里云盘的“安全中心”查看异常访问日志。

3. 备份与恢复

即使分享安全,文件本身也可能丢失。建议:

  • 启用阿里云盘的“自动备份”功能,将重要文件同步到本地或其他云盘。
  • 定期导出分享记录作为审计依据。

六、总结与建议

阿里云盘分享系统在安全性和效率上表现优秀,但用户需主动管理权限、设置有效期并避免常见陷阱。通过本文的实践建议,您可以:

  • 安全方面:结合密码保护、权限控制和监控,降低泄露风险。
  • 效率方面:利用批量操作、工具集成和文件优化,提升协作速度。
  • 陷阱避免:通过案例学习,规避永久链接、过度开放等常见错误。

最终,安全高效的文件共享依赖于用户意识和工具的正确使用。建议从简单分享开始,逐步探索高级功能,并定期回顾分享策略。如有企业需求,可联系阿里云客服获取定制化方案。